Power & Run Time

The Generac GP9500ETF delivers 120/240V and boasts with a tri-fuel technology enabling it to utilize gasoline, propane, or natural gas. When powered by gasoline, it achieves a running wattage of 9,500W and a peak wattage of 12,500W. Upon using propane, it gains 8,550 rated watts and 11,250 peak watts. Its operation with natural gas provides 7,000W of rated wattage and 9,000W of starting wattage.

This generator can be started thanks to a manual recoil starter system, but also to a convenient and easy-to-use electric starter (battery included).

In terms of its run time capability, the GP9500ETF, furnished with a 7.5 gallons fuel tank, can maintain operations for up to 14 hours on a full tank of gasoline (with fuel consumption averaging 0.54 gallons per hour). It also provides up to 6 hours (on a 20 lbs tank - propane consumption around 0.78 GPH) of operation with propane.

Outlets

The control panel is equipped with the following 4 AC outlets:

Duplex 120V 20A (5-20R) GFCI
120/240V 30A (L14-30R) receptacle
120/240V 50A (14-50R) receptacle

If you own an RV with a 50-amp service, you can consider this Generac unit as RV-ready, as it features a 14-50R outlet. In addition, with its twist-lock L14-30R receptacle, the GP9500ETF is configured to be transfer switch ready, allowing straightforward connection to your breaker box to supply backup power to your home during outages.

Portability

At L27.5 x W27.1 x H27.6 in, the traditional open frame structure of the Generac GP9500ETF ensures stability while facilitating convenient maintenance access to components and promoting air cooling. The generator is designed for ideal use outdoors and in rough environments.

As the generator's weight is 219 pounds, manually moving it or transporting it may be challenging, despite the fact that it is technically considered 'portable' (movable). Nonetheless, the limited maneuverability is compensated for by utilizing its wheel kit (⌀9.5") and its folding handle, which facilitates shifting once the generator is set on the ground.

Features

Panel of the Generac GP9500ETF

The GP9500ETF's control panel

The GP9500ETF and its control panel include a convenient meter, providing voltage, frequency, and lifetime hours data. This feature comes handy when monitoring its status and activity.

Thanks to its built-in fuel gauge, the generator allows you to quickly, conveniently, and easily check the gas level at a glance.

As for its security measures, the device features an automatic low oil shut-off and an overload protection (circuit breaker), letting you use it with a peace of mind.

The GP9500ETF also benefits from Generac’s COsense® carbon monoxide monitoring. This technology senses and manages CO output and shuts down the unit when necessary, to protect you from CO poisoning.

The Generac GP9500ETF versus other generators

The following charts are provided to give you an idea of how some of the key specs of the Generac GP9500ETF compare to multi-fuel generators of similar power (between 9000 and 10000 W).

  • As its weight is 219 pounds, the Generac GP9500ETF falls in the expected weight range of the multi-fuel devices in the 9000-10000 rated wattage category. if you wish to prioritize weight, the Westinghouse iGen11000DFc is one of the top contenders in its power category, weighing only 187.4 pounds.
  • In terms of autonomy, the GP9500ETF offers up to 14 hours at a 25% load, placing it at the lower range within its type and power range. Furthermore, considering the run times, one of the generators which have a roughly same power output, with the highest autonomy, is the DuroMax XP11500EH, as it provides up to 20 hours.
  • While run time matters, it's heavily influenced by the fuel tank's capacity. Hence, it's important to consider fuel efficiency alongside. Compared to its peers, this generator is not exactly fuel-efficient, compared to similarly powerful devices, with an estimated fuel consumption of 0.54 GPH at a 25% load. If you wish to further improve in the area of fuel efficiency, the DuroMax XP11000iH, which boasts with a gas consumption of only 0.39 GPH, may be the right generator for you.

About Generac

Generac Power Systems is an American based generator and power equipment manufacturer, founded in 1959. As its name suggests, the main focus of Generac are power generators, and other related electric equipment, such as switches, paralleling systems and small engines. The company has several manufacturing facilities based in the US, thus, their products are engineered and built in the USA. However, their components can be a mix of domestic and foreign parts.
